Oumar Tounkara shines in Beat the Streets alumni match at 2026 Final X, presented by Kerberos Capital Management

Oumar Tounkara of Drexel University secured a win against Sulayman Bah, a NCAA Division 1 Championships qualifier from Columbia University.

NEWARK, N.J. – Oumar Tounkara defeated Sulayman Bah in the first-ever Beat the Streets New York alumni showcase between sessions at 2026 Final X, presented by Kerberos Capital Management, alongside the Beat the Streets New York Annual Benefit.
In a freestyle battle between NCAA Division 1 athletes from The Bronx, Tounkara came out on top with a 14-11 win in a thrilling high-scoring affair. It is a major victory for the Drexel University sophomore Tounkara to outlast Bah, who was a NCAA D1 Championships qualifier this past season as a junior for Columbia University.
After a tight battle in the New York state folkstyle semifinals, Brennan Sprague and Tristan Levin, both of Staten Island, grappled in a freestyle bout. Sprague reigned once again with a 16-5 technical fall to improve to 3-0 in the rivalry.
In women’s freestyle, Brooklyn natives Nicole Kremyanskiy and Carolina Lockard earned victories. In her BTSNY Benefit debut, Kremyanskiy secured a fall in 1:56 against Alexandra Shuster of Staten Island in bout between two New York City Public Schools Athletic League City champions. With the win, Kremyanskiy also avenged a 2023 loss in the PSAL City Championships semifinals to Shuster - who will continue her wrestling career at New Jersey City University.
Lockard claimed her second-straight fall in a BTSNY Benefit match with a pin in 2:42 against Kishara Tulloch of Uniondale, N.Y.
Following the matches, Lockard and Levin received the prestigious Lady Liberty and Atlas Awards, respectively, to honor their high school achievements. Both athletes earned four PSAL city championships, while Levin also earned two folkstyle state medals. The pair will continue their wrestling careers at the NCAA level, with Lockard at Lehigh University and Levin heading to Binghamton University.
Beat the Streets Exhibition Match Results
Brennan Sprague tech fall. Tristan Levin, 16-5 (3:33)
Oumar Tounkara dec. Sulayman Bah, 14-11
Nicole Kremyanskiy fall Alexandra Shuster, 1:56
Carolina Lockard fall Kishara Tulloch, 2:42

About Beat the Streets New York
Beat the Streets Wrestling is a nonprofit organization dedicated to developing the full human and athletic potential of New York City’s urban youth through the sport of wrestling. Beat the Streets has pioneered a movement that now includes 110 individual wrestling programs, a youth league and the first girls high school league. Through wrestling, Beat the Streets instills discipline, perseverance, self-reliance, humility, and a strong work ethic, creating lifelong impact for more than 4,000 student-athletes while strengthening NYC’s wrestling culture.
